Semaglutide and Biological Aging in Adults with HIV

Researchers found that semaglutide, the active ingredient in Ozempic and Wegovy, slowed biological aging markers in adults with HIV, marking the first clinical evidence that the drug may influence human aging.

Semaglutide, the active ingredient in Ozempic and Wegovy, has been studied for its potential effects on biological aging in adults with HIV. This study provides the first clinical evidence that semaglutide may influence human aging. The researchers examined biological aging markers in adults with HIV who received semaglutide treatment. The results showed that semaglutide slowed biological aging markers in these individuals. However, the study's findings are limited by the small sample size and the need for larger, more comprehensive studies to confirm these results. The study's authors emphasize that the findings should not be interpreted as a guarantee of anti-aging effects or as a recommendation for using semaglutide for this purpose. Further research is necessary to fully understand the potential effects of semaglutide on biological aging in adults with HIV. The study's results highlight the importance of continued investigation into the potential therapeutic applications of semaglutide in this population.
